  • HT1918 Changing email address - Apple ID

    I went through the step by step instructions on changing my appleID email and now when I go to iTunes the previous email shows up and when I enter the password it does not work.  What to do??  Just want to change the email I get correspondence from.

    On your computer's iTunes you should be able to log into your account via the Store > View Account menu option and at the top of your account's screen there should be an edit link to the right of your id. If doing it on an iOS device the tap on the id in Settings > iTunes & App Store, tap 'view Apple id' on the popup, and you should be able to then tap on the current id on your account's page and change it. Or you can do it via http://appleid.apple.com
    After changing it you may need to log out of the account on any iOS devices that you have (tap on it in Settings > iTunes & App Store), and possibly on computer's iTunes (Store > Sign Out menu option) and then log back in so as to 'refresh' the account on them

  • I've just received an email from 'Apple' saying that my apple id was used      to sign into iCloud on an iphone 5s.  I have an iphone 4.  It's asking me to sign in to confirm my details and change my password.  How do I know if this email is genuine?

    I've just received an email from 'Apple' saying that my apple id was used to sign into iCloud on an iphone 5S.  I have an iphone 4.  It then asks that I 'click here' to confirm my details and change my password.  How do I tell if the email is genuine?

    Apple will not ask you to click a link in an email. They may tell you to log in to your account to reset your password. Go to https://appleid.apple.com and log in if you ever want to change any information in your profile (or your password). And do not click the link I just posted; instead enter it into a browser.
    You can verify the devices assigned to your account by going to https://icloud.com/find (again, don't click it), where you can see a list of devices registered to your Apple ID.
    As a general rule, you should never click a link in an email or forum post without verifying it first. You can see where it goes without clicking it in most email programs and browsers by hovering your mouse pointer over it. On an iPhone you can check where it goes by holding your finger on the link (rather than just tapping it).

  • I have had to change my email address/Apple ID. my iPad recognisIes the change of id but on my MacBook Air, iCloud just keeps asking me for a password for the old email address/account. How can I get iCloud to recognise the new details? Help please!

    I have had to change my email address/Apple ID. My iPad recognises the new detail in iTunes and iCloud but when I go into iCloud through my MacBook Air, it requests a password for the old email account which I can no longer use. There is no Option to be able to change this email/ID detail as I cannot get further than the password request. Can anyone help please - this is driving me insane?!

    Go to System Preferences and click Sign Out, select Delete at all the prompts, then sign back in with the changed ID?   (Your iCloud data will disappear from your Mac when you sign out and choose Delete, but will still be in iCloud.  Provided you are signing back into the same account your data will reappear on your Mac when you sign back in.)

  • My iCloud mail account is messed up.  My Apple ID and iCloud ID are not the same.  My email address has changed. which I changed in my apple ID, but the iCloud is still referring to my old, non-existand account.  Can't guess passwords and it won't le

    Bottom line, I can'
    t get iCloud messages on my Apple iMac, iPhone or iPad2.  I dropped my original email account and went to gmail.  I changed my Apple ID to this gmail address on the Apple Store, etc.  I've also changed the Apple ID password a few times.  This worked fine until this week.  I believe I can get game messages (not sure all were delivered), but not iCloud messages.  It asks me for the iCloud password, which none work, and then goes back to my old
    apple ID and asked for a password.  It asks me to reset the password, which I click, but nothing happens.  How can I fix this so I know I'm getting all my messages?

    Hi rjt,
    Sounds like you did not delete the iCloud account on your device before you changed your ID. You will need to do the following:
    1.     Sign onto Manage your Apple ID and change your Apple ID back to the old ID (this is temporary - do not verify it, do not change the password): Apple - My Apple ID
    2.     Go to Settings>iCloud and scroll to the bottom to delete the account. Use your current password when asked, follow the prompts to complete the deletion
    3.     Go back into Manage your Apple ID and change your Apple ID back to the new ID (you may need to verify it again)
    4.     Go back to Settings>iCloud and sign onto iCloud with the new ID
